# Transcoding farm worker constants.
#
# The Milldrake farm assigns jobs to workers based on estimated output
# size, not input duration — long lectures compress far better than
# short action clips, and duration-based scheduling starved the GPU
# pool twice last quarter. Workers heartbeat to the coordinator and
# are reaped if silent past the timeout; raise it cautiously, since
# stuck jobs hold their scratch volumes until reaped. Resist tuning
# these per-incident; change them only with a load-test run attached.
# The current values follow.

constants for yaduf-fahag:
BUDGETS = {
    "kelix": 528,
    "briwyn": 734,
}

Minutes — Capacity Decision, Grelling Works

Present: plant leadership, finance liaison.

Decision: expand Grelling Works line two instead of outsourcing to Pennard Fabrication. Capex approved at the figure tabled last week. Payback estimated under three years. Finance to update depreciation schedules and the capital plan by month-end. Strategic context is set out in the note below.

internal memo for bawep-haweg: Zorvanox Systems is in early talks to buy Weniusek Systems for about $23.3 million. The Ralax launch date is October 4, and nothing goes to the press before then.

## Authentication

Seatsmith (our seat-map renderer for the Oriole Hall theatre) pulls venue layouts from the internal Stagecraft service, so yeah, you need credentials before anything renders. Without them you'll just get the sad gray placeholder grid. Maintainers: the renderer reads its key at startup and caches it for the session, so restart after rotating. Don't commit keys anywhere in this repo, obviously — past us learned that the hard way. For local development, use the key that follows.

service key, bagep-yahag: zpat11_YieSWvAgzqt

**Q: Where did the user module go?**

It's been carved out of the Hollowbark monolith into the `identity-svc` repo. The monolith now proxies user calls through a shim; new code must hit the service directly. Old `users/*` imports are deprecated and fail CI as of this sprint. Migration guide lives in the identity-svc wiki. Questions about the cutover schedule go to the Decomposition squad at the address below.

pager mailbox: holius@nelvrogrid.internal